THAT'S the state of affairs reported by Mark Keenan, of Divorce-online, who says business is booming.
He adds: "Increasing numbers of couples in the process of divorce are heading online to deal with their divorce rather than heading down the high street to instruct a solicitor because of the credit crunch and the need to save money."
"The high cost of using a solicitor which can average over £900 plus court fees has driven couples to the web to find cheaper alternatives such as Divorce-Online where fees start at just £65 for an uncontested divorce".
